How do i prove that they are right triangles ?

Answer:

You use the Pythagorean Theorem or a²+b²=c²

a and b are the two shorter sides, c is the hypotenuse, the longest side.

Step-by-step explanation:

I will do them for you:

     12²+16²=20²

   144+256=400

           400=400

Triangle XYZ is a Right Triangle :)

    15²+20²=25²

  225+400=625

           625=625

Triangle PQR is a Right Triangle :)

Angles 1 and 2 are complementary, and angle 1=3x+3 and angle 2=10x-4, find the degree measure of each angle
tensa zangetsu [6.8K]

Answer:

The measure of the angles:

24°  and   66°

Step-by-step explanation:

Complementary angles sum 90°

then:

(3x + 3) + (10x-4) = 90

3x + 10x + 3 - 4 = 90

13x - 1 = 90

13x = 90+1

13x = 91

x = 91/13

x = 7°

then:

  • angle 1:

3x+3 = 3*7 + 3 = 21+3 = 24°

  • angle 2

10x - 4 = 10*7  - 4 = 70 - 4 = 66°

Check:

66° + 24° = 90°
